Abstract :
This article provides insights on the nature of the data in multiview imaging systems, particularly in terms of structure and coherence. Using this structure, we derive a multidimensional variational framework for the extraction of coherent regions and occlusion boundaries, which is an important issue in numerous multiview image processing applications such as view interpolation, compression, and scene understanding.
